WebLamb has a strong, earthy, and gamey flavor due to the presence of branched-chain fatty acids in the fat of lamb. Lamb has a firm texture, and its flesh is much softer than beef. The diet of the lamb, its age, and the region play an important role in determining the taste of the lamb. Grass-fed lamb has a stronger flavor than grain-fed lamb. Web18 mrt. 2016 · But New Zealand lamb is all pasture-raised, so they're farmed on grass. They eat grass for their whole life. That really brings out these branched-chain fatty acids. They're fat, so they're pretty strong-tasting. They taste like lamb. They're lambs that taste like lamb. They're a little bit less fatty, as well.
